From 5bf6a9583cafee7bb544fc650673887ee34a13b2 Mon Sep 17 00:00:00 2001 From: Tristan Date: Mon, 16 Feb 2026 14:25:13 +0000 Subject: [PATCH 1/2] framework: remove mimeapps --- home/programs/graphical.nix | 13 ------------- 1 file changed, 13 deletions(-) diff --git a/home/programs/graphical.nix b/home/programs/graphical.nix index 3315c75..2fbbb1e 100644 --- a/home/programs/graphical.nix +++ b/home/programs/graphical.nix @@ -42,19 +42,6 @@ ]; }; - xdg.mimeApps.defaultApplications = { - "application/pdf" = "sioyek.desktop"; - "x-scheme-handler/http" = "zen.desktop"; - "x-scheme-handler/https" = "zen.desktop"; - "x-scheme-handler/chrome" = "zen.desktop"; - "text/html" = "zen.desktop"; - "application/x-extension-htm" = "zen.desktop"; - "application/x-extension-html" = "zen.desktop"; - "application/x-extension-shtml" = "zen.desktop"; - "application/xhtml+xml" = "zen.desktop"; - "application/x-extension-xhtml" = "zen.desktop"; - "application/x-extension-xht" = "zen.desktop"; - }; programs.sioyek.enable = true; programs.imv.enable = true; From ae1c9bd6d43666a00223c58c10c21e8cb0ab80ee Mon Sep 17 00:00:00 2001 From: Tristan Date: Mon, 16 Feb 2026 14:26:27 +0000 Subject: [PATCH 2/2] framework: fingerprint sensor --- hardware/framework-13.nix | 2 ++ home/desktop/utils/hypridle.nix | 4 ++++ 2 files changed, 6 insertions(+) diff --git a/hardware/framework-13.nix b/hardware/framework-13.nix index 50f4e12..68f00f3 100644 --- a/hardware/framework-13.nix +++ b/hardware/framework-13.nix @@ -59,6 +59,8 @@ services.hardware.bolt.enable = true; + services.fprintd.enable = true; + system.stateVersion = "24.11"; # do not change home-manager.users.${config.user}.imports = [ { diff --git a/home/desktop/utils/hypridle.nix b/home/desktop/utils/hypridle.nix index d0c0316..19cfee2 100644 --- a/home/desktop/utils/hypridle.nix +++ b/home/desktop/utils/hypridle.nix @@ -46,6 +46,10 @@ in { ignore_empty_input = true; }; + auth = { + fingerprint.enabled = true; + }; + background = [ { path = "screenshot";